A Pattern of Health Concerns
This isnโt the first time Billโs health has drawn attention. Earlier this summer, he appeared at a New York event with Hillary. Videos showed him holding onto a pole for balance while greeting fans.
Bill has a documented medical history. He underwent a quadruple bypass in 2004, suffered a collapsed lung in 2005, and received a coronary stent in 2010. In 2021, he battled a severe urological infection. Most recently, he was hospitalized in late 2024 with a fever but was reported stable and alert.
Despite these challenges, he remains active. He continues attending political events, promoting books, and supporting Hillaryโs work. In May 2025, he appeared at the funeral of former Labor Secretary Alexis Herman, once again sparking discussion about his health.

Rumors vs. Reality
Speculation about degenerative illnesses, including Parkinsonโs, has circulated. However, no credible outlet has confirmed these claims. Clintonโs doctors have publicly acknowledged only his heart and infection-related treatments.
Upcoming Testimony
Health concerns arenโt the only issue for Bill. In August, the House Oversight Committee issued subpoenas for both Bill and Hillary regarding the governmentโs handling of convicted pedophile Jeffrey Epstein. Neither is accused of wrongdoing. Hillary is scheduled to testify on October 9, and Bill on October 14.
In his 2024 memoir, Bill admitted flying on Epsteinโs private jet but said he was unaware of Epsteinโs crimes. โThe bottom line is, even though it allowed me to visit the work of my foundation, traveling on Epsteinโs plane was not worth the years of questioning afterward,โ he wrote.
